Mars’s volcanoes are larger than those of Earth because Mars
A
is so close to thesun
B
is a much olderplanet
C
has a thicker lavaflow
D
has no moving tectonic plates
Explanation: 

Detailed explanation-1: -And because Mars has no plate tectonics, the crust where the volcano first erupted never moved away from the volcanic source. The result was a huge and heavy stack of lava rock. Moreover, the volcanic activity that built Olympus Mons, also built numerous other big volcanic structures nearby.

Detailed explanation-2: -Mars, too, has many other types of volcanoes, including the biggest volcano in the solar system called Olympus Mons. Olympus Mons is 100 times larger by volume than Earth’s largest volcano of Mauna Loa in Hawaii, and is known as a “shield volcano, ‘’ which drains lava down a gently sloping mountain.

Detailed explanation-3: -Because the lower gravity of Mars generates less buoyancy forces on magma rising through the crust, the magma chambers that feed volcanoes on Mars are thought to be deeper and much larger than those on Earth. If a magma body on Mars is to reach close enough to the surface to erupt before solidifying, it must be big.
